Tarsos (AD 178-182) AE 29 - Crispina

Crispina, Augusta, 178-182 AD. AE29 (12.22g, 12h). Draped bust right / Athena standing left, holding owl, spear, and shield set on ground. VF, green patina, some roughness. Krizan Coll.; ex Elsen FPL 220 (2002), no. 312; Burstein Coll. (Peus 366, 10/2000, lot 1002).
